How to calculate dice overlap for MRI images?

hi! I want to calculate dice overlap for complete tumor ,tumor core and enhancing tumor core.suggest me a way to do it.Thanks in advance.

You can load the tumor volume masks into matlab using niftiread and then compute the Sørensen–Dice coefficient using dice function.
Say you have CompleteTumorMask.nii.gz and TumorCoreMask.nii.gz in your current directory then you can calculate the dice overlap as follows:
% Load the tumor masks
CompleteTumorMask = niftiread("CompleteTumorMask.nii.gz")
TumorCoreMask = niftiread("TumorCoreMask.nii.gz")
% Compute the dice overlap
CompleteTumor_TumorCore_Overlap = dice(CompleteTumorMask, TumorCoreMask)
